FFO Home Stores in Jefferson City and Columbia has been purchased by American Freight and will be rebranded as American Freight Furniture, Mattress and Appliance. The Jefferson City store is at 2010 Missouri Blvd. An already-existing American Freight Furniture and Mattress at 2233 Missouri Blvd. which opened in October 2019 will continue to operate. FFO Home filed for bankruptcy in 2020.

On the last Friday of the month from March-October, local food trucks come together for a night of delicious food and live music. Food trucks include Rebel Tacos, Zydecos Cajun Kitchen, Wrap It Up, Young Doggs, Ready Popped and Serendipity Coffee and Tea. River City Florist will be there with the flower cart, and you can enjoy live music from ToasterBath Band.

For the 15th year, the Jefferson City Area Board of Realtors will host a 5K run to benefit the Council for Drug Free Youth. This year’s race begins and ends at North Jefferson City Pavilion. Registration is $25. Details and registration form is at thelanding.missourirealtor.org. Or contact donna@jcabor.com.
